Tangent International are urgently looking for IMS E2E Testers to work a 2 year rolling contract based in United Kingdom (Reading).
The Scope of Work describes the activities associated with e2e test activities to be completed as part of the Strategic project. The Supplier shall provide support for the execution of implementation and testing in the Vendors project at the Operator.
- Primary Scope of the Project: Perform E2E Testing in the IMS, EPC, 5G (Core) and SDM domains.
- Testing Support: Support to deploy and maintain the Test automation framework and Remote manual testing platform, and Defect Handling of the complete solution on 4 Test Beds and 3 Datacenters (Production sites).
- A cloud core solution is being installed and delivered, including but not limited to IMS and EPC, which is the subject of test management.
- The work relates to end-to-end test management in the test environment and Operational Acceptance Testing in the production environment, both crucial steps in acceptance by the customer.
- Testing related defect follow-up need to be managed which includes providing logs with detailed information, retesting and bugfix verifications until closure.
- As the new core will be interlinked with the currently live operational network, care must be taken not to break any systems to avoid impact on actual end users.
- This activity requires onsite testing and liaising with the operator, Other OPCOs and Internal vendor Teams as per project requirements.
- This involves multiple Test cases related to Voice wherein we must confirm voice quality in real time to peer operators.
- Need onsite support engineer for executing related tasks.
- Responsibilities during the E2E Testing shared over testing team:
- Prepare test cases / acceptance test description.
- Support installation of Test automation framework at test bed.
- Support installation of Remote manual testing platform for test bed and production sites.
- Prepare migration and rollout strategy if applicable.
- Provide input for the Test planning to Nokia managers.
- Execute the test cases in the Cloudification of lab.
- Interface and work together with other teams for coordinating test execution (especially disruptive tests) and for the defect’s clarification and resolution.
- Providing requirements for test data setup.
- Logging and tracking evidence during test execution.
- Logging details for defects using Customer agreed tools to be used for testing.
